Atari and CD Projekt RED announced today their plans for The Witcher: Rise of the White Wolf for P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360.

According to CD Projekt RED, the console version will maintain the same storyline as the PC version, though the graphics engine and combat system are being built from the ground up, providing new state-of-the-art visuals. In addition, the team plans to evolve the combat system in order to accommodate the PS3/360 control pads.

“The creative vision and dedication to the quality of the player experience that CD Projekt RED bring to the Witcher games is extraordinary, and it’s great to be working with them to bring the Witcher universe to console gamers,” said Phil Harrison, President of Infogrames Entertainment, the parent company of Atari.

“Taking this brilliantly realised world to P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360 gamers for the first time is a breakthrough in the development of this important franchise.”

“We’re thrilled to continue our great relationship with Atari, whose refreshing focus on quality fits squarely with our own, to bring Geralt and the Witcher franchise to an even larger audience – fans who expressed to us very clearly that The Witcher would be a natural fit on consoles,” said Adam KiciƄski, CEO, CD Projekt RED.

“Console gamers’ tastes are maturing; they’re looking for deeper story-driven experiences that are very hard to find in today’s console market. We’re developing this remake based upon the compelling narrative that helped The Witcher on PC sell more than a million copies and win more than 100 awards, building everything else from the ground up to be the definitive console RPG.”

The Witcher: Rise of the White Wolf is due for release in Fall 2009. Until then, be sure to check out the latest screenshots of the PS3 version here.
